Value of Roofing Air Flow



Roofing system air flow plays an essential duty in keeping the general health of your home. By permitting fresh air to distribute via your attic room, it helps control temperature and wetness levels. This balance is essential to protect against heat accumulation during hot months, which can cause boosted power prices as your air conditioning burns the midnight oil.

Additionally, appropriate ventilation substantially minimizes the risk of moisture-related concerns like mold and mildew and mold. If humidity degrees climb, your home's architectural integrity can be jeopardized, resulting in costly repair work. You wouldn't wish to deal with decomposing wood or warped roofing products, right?

In addition, ample air flow prolongs the lifespan of your roof. When heat and dampness are kept in check, your roofing can execute optimally, avoiding premature damage. This indicates less headaches and expenditures down the line.

Exactly How Roof Air Flow Works



Effective roof covering air flow relies on the natural movement of air to create a balance in between intake and exhaust. This procedure assists control temperature and wetness levels, stopping problems like mold and mildew growth and roofing damages.

Intake vents, typically discovered at the eaves, draw in cool air from outdoors. At the same time, exhaust vents, situated near the ridge of the roofing system, let hot air rise and departure. To optimize this system, you need to make sure that the consumption and exhaust vents are correctly sized and positioned. If the intake is restricted, you won't accomplish the preferred air flow.

Also, inadequate exhaust can catch warm and wetness, resulting in potential damage.
